What is a SSD (Solid State Drive)?

Solid State Drive (SSD)SSD is the acronym for Solid State Drive. SSD’s are highly reliable storage devices that use solid-state memory to store data. An SSD emulates a hard disk drive and is available in the typical interfaces IDE, SATA or SCSI.

Solid State Drives can withstand extreme shock, vibration, temperature, altitude and harsh environmental conditions while operating without compromising on data integrity. Since there are no moving parts involved, data access time occurs as quickly as 0.1ms compared to typical consumer hard drives with spinning disks that can take 10-15ms, on average.

Standard models operate in temperatures of 0 – 70° C. and special industrial models can withstand operating temperatures of -40 – 85° C. SSD’s are the same size and shape as traditional desktop hard drives (available in 1.8-inch, 2.5-inch, and 3.5-inch form factors) and utilize the same connectors making them easy to install in traditional PC based equipment.

What is the difference between SLC and MLC Solid State Drives?

There are two types of NAND Flash chips available in Solid State Drives. Single-level cell (SLC) and multi-level cell (MLC). Both are similar in design and even look the same but their differences are quite significant.

What is SLC?
Single Level Cell (SLC) flash outperforms Multi Level Cell (MLC) flash.

What is MLC?
Multi Level Cell (MLC) flash has low cost benefits, but performs at slower speeds.

SSD: MLC vs SLC

Advantages of SLC over MLC

  • SLC flash accesses and writes to the NAND flash chips much faster, by using “simpler” control logic with 1 bit versus the 2 bits used by MLC flash.
  • The program operations in SLC chips last 100,000 cycles, ten times longer than MLC.
  • At a first glance the SLC drives appear to be much more expensive than MLC. However, when you consider the increased performance, higher reliability and increased lifespan the aggregate cost is much lower for the SLC based units.

The above performance factors make SLC based Solid State Drives an excellent fit for mission critical and important applications where reliability, performance and long term support are desired. MLC based Solid State Drives are ideal for applications that are not as critical and where saving costs is a tradeoff for a bit less performance and long term reliability.

VelociRaptor, the Worlds Fastest Hard Drive from WD

May 8th, 2008 by StealthWarrior

Over the years Stealth Computer has integrated WD or Western Digital Raptor hard drives into some of our high performancewd_singleraptor.jpg machines. Customers that perform video/audio editing, code compiling and other disk intensive applications easily benefit from the performance gains.

Western Digital is back with a new, ground-up design dubbed the “VelociRaptor.” The drive has a pretty unique and rugged appearance. It is a 2.5 inch drive integrated into a cast metal 3.5” enterprise class mounting frame which acts to dissipate heat. The marketing folks at WD are calling it “the world’s fastest SATA hard drive”. They claim the 300GB drive to be 35% faster then its previous fastest model.

Specs: 10,000 RPM, SATA 3 GB/s interface and a 16 MB cache

There’s a fly in the ointment as Microsofts XP Service Pack 3 is delayed

April 30th, 2008 by StealthWarrior

XP SP3 delayedYesterday Microsoft announced it is delaying the release of Windows XP Service Pack 3 due to a newly uncovered glitch.

Microsoft said there is a “compatibility issue” between the XP service pack and Microsoft Dynamics Retail Management System, a retail chain management program for small and midsize businesses.

Microsoft has finalized the code for release for SP3 last week and had planned to make it available starting April 29th..

“In order to make sure customers have the best possible experience, we have decided to delay releasing Windows XP SP3 to Windows Update and Microsoft Download Center,” the company said in a statement.

The delay is expected to be a very short one; however it does add to the list of delays experienced as far back as 2006.

Seagate announces 1 Billion Served

April 22nd, 2008 by StealthWarrior

Seagate announced today that it is the first company to have shipped 1 Billion hard drives. This would equate to about 79 millionSeagate terabytes or 158 billion hours of digital video or 1.2 trillion hours of tunes. Seagate has said it took 29 years to reach the 1 billion milestone, however its next billion in less than five years away. Digital content has exploded in recent years creating a huge growth in demand for storage.

Choose a Solid State Drive (SSD) for the right reasons

March 30th, 2008 by StealthWarrior

Flash based hard drives are being offered on a regular basis now from the top tier notebook manufacturers. There have been lots of recent reports saying that the failure rates have been extremely high with a 20 to 30% return rate.

Stealth has been providing flash based solid state drive solutions for more than 10 years. It has been our experience that the drives we have used have had extremely low failure rates. In fact it is rare that we ever see any returns at all.SSD

So what is happening?

Although we don’t have actual manufacturing data regarding the failures, it is our opinion that the returns are a result of performance versus costs issues. SSD options are not cheap and if your expectation is that your OS will boot up in a few seconds then you are in for a huge disappointment.

Over the years Stealth Computer has supplied many customers with solutions utilizing integrated solid state drive technology. SSD’s are always chosen based on the actual needs and demands of the application itself. Extreme shock and vibration, extended temperature ranges and the ability to operate in strong magnetic fields are ideal reasons on why a Solid State Drives should be specified and deployed. Not because they have become the latest gadget to have.

Microsoft Vista SP1 finally released

March 24th, 2008 by StealthWarrior

Microsoft releases SP1 and here are the release notes – that have been anticipated for while now.vista-sp1.jpg

They are mostly bug fixes and performance tweaks, but the sheer volume of them is certainly something to behold.


SP1 includes 23 security updates and 550 hotfixes resulting in a 434.5MB download (726.5MB for the 64-bit version).


SP1 is available for download now via Microsoft’s sites, with an auto-update rollout scheduled for next month

Intel confirms it will ship quad-core chips designed specifically for laptops this year

March 20th, 2008 by StealthWarrior

Intel says it will ship quad-core chips designed specifically for laptops later this year.

The quad-core chips, most likely for desktop replacement laptops, will be based on the Core 2 Duo architecture and will ship in the third quarter, Intel officials said.Quad Core Logo

The initial quad-core processors will strain battery life and may first make their way to the high-end gaming and workstation notebooks that require heavy processing power, said Mooly Eden, vice president and general manager, Intel Mobile Platforms Group, earlier this year.

Intel was keen on making this chip consume less battery. In fact, Intel officials had declared that users expecting quad-core mobile processors may have to wait until issues surrounding power consumption are resolved.

Stealth rackmount computers serving the Ontario Science Centre

February 18th, 2008 by StealthWarrior

Here’s an interesting application using our Stealth Rackmount computers.

The Ontario Science Centre, a science based museum in Toronto, Canada opened a new facility aimed at getting youth and young adults interested in science and technology. Over 50 different multi-media experiences were designed to inspire visitors to take on and find practical solutions to current world problems; merge art with science; and work with a variety of materials. Visitors are challenged to think differently about themselves and the world.

Ontario Science Centre RacksA quantity of 77 Stealth 2U rackmount computer systems were deployed in rack cabinets conserving space without jeopardizing processing power or system reliability. Stealth built custom rack servers that were only 3.5″ in height (2U) and featured internal hot swappable thermal cooling fans for easy maintenance and reduced downtime.

The IT staff involved in implementing the project has commented “The Stealth hardware has been Rock Solid”. Since the opening there has been many thousands of children and young adults who have experienced technology like never before.

Stealth received a nomination from Microsoft’s Impact Awards for this inspiring application.

The Ontario Science Centre is also a leading developer of interactive exhibitions for science centers around the world.
